Ferrari’s Fate Hangs by a Thread: Leclerc’s Revelation Sparks F1 Rule Change Frenzy

Ferrari is on the brink of a major breakthrough in the F1 2025 season, with a potential game-changer looming on the horizon. Team principal Fred Vasseur is hyping up the upcoming Spanish Grand Prix technical directive, hinting at a seismic shift in the competition. Charles Leclerc is fueling the excitement with whispers of “paddock rumors” swirling around the big F1 rule change.

The much-anticipated Technical Directive TD018 is set to shake things up at the Spanish Grand Prix, marking a significant development in the ongoing battle against flexi wings in Formula 1. While previous tests focused on rear wings, this directive will zero in on the crucial front wings, forcing all teams to adapt to the new regulations.

Vasseur, in a recent media interaction, hinted at Ferrari’s extensive preparations for the new front wing, suggesting that it could be a game-changer for all teams involved. With reigning champions McLaren dominating the season so far, Ferrari is looking to close the gap and make a statement with their upgraded front wing in Spain.

Leclerc, in his enigmatic style, alluded to the potential impact of the rule change on different teams, hinting that some may benefit more than others. As Ferrari strives to clinch their first win of the season, the upcoming race in Spain could be a turning point in their campaign.

While McLaren continues to lead the Constructors’ standings by a significant margin, Ferrari is determined to upend the status quo and challenge the reigning champions. With the F1 title race heating up, all eyes are on the Spanish Grand Prix to see how the teams will adapt to the new regulations and if Ferrari can emerge as a real contender in the 2025 season.
